A registered agent is an individual or a business entity designated to receive legal paperwork on behalf of a corporation or LLC. These documents can include legal notifications alerts, tax documents, and regulatory correspondence from the government. The registered agent serves as a critical point of contact between the company and the government, ensuring that important information is promptly received and handled.
In various jurisdictions, having a registered agent is a mandatory for companies. It helps ensure that companies maintain good standing with the state by providing a dependable way to receive legal notifications. A registered agent must have a real address within the region of registration, which is often referred to as the registered office. This address is publicly listed, allowing anyone who may need to contact the business for legal purposes to readily find the registered agent.

An additional myth is any may serve as a registered agent. Although it might be correct that company proprietors or staff are allowed to take on this role, they must satisfy certain local requirements. Some regions require that authorized representatives be residents of that state or that they have a real office within the region. Neglecting to satisfy these criteria may lead to lawful complications or sanctions for the enterprise.

When selecting a registered agent, it is essential to comprehend the specific requirements set forth by the state in which your business operates. Generally, a designated representative must be a resident of the state or a business entity licensed to do business there. This ensures that there is a reliable point of communication for legal documents and state correspondence. Additionally, the registered agent must have a physical address, often referred to as the designated location, where they can receive official mail during normal business hours.
Designated representatives also carry certain obligations and duties. They are obligated to forward any official papers, such as service of process notices and annual reports, to the company owner in a timely manner. Failure to adhere with these obligations can lead to overlooked deadlines and possible legal complications. It is essential for companies to choose a dependable designated agent provider who can effectively manage these obligations and ensure compliance with jurisdiction requirements.

When evaluating registered agent services, expenses is a crucial factor for numerous businesses. The costs for registered agent services can vary significantly based on the provider and the degree of service they provide. Generally, fees can fluctuate from as little as fifty dollars to over $300 dollars annually. Affordable registered agents often offer the basic functions of receiving legal documents and compliance notifications, while premium providers may provide additional features such as business mail handling, compliance reminders, and personalized customer support.
